§ 13-2007. Consumption or transfer of alcoholic beverages that are brought onto premises
(a) Alcoholic beverages may not be brought onto a premises and consumed or transferred if:
(b)(1) A person who operates a place of public entertainment who knowingly allows a violation of this section on the premises is guilty of a misdemeanor and on conviction is subject to a fine not exceeding $5,000 for each violation.
